LGBTQ News: FL cuts access to HIV meds assistance, new Bob Mackie Doc-Film, and more



The latest episode of "The Randy Report" podcast is up, including reports on: 

• The state of Florida drastically reduced the number of people who are eligible for the state’s AIDS Drug Assistance Program

• The terrific new documentary "Bob Mackie: Naked Illusion" chronicling the creative genius of the legendary fashion/costume designer, now on HBO Max, featuring interviews with Cher, Carol Burnett, and Elton John

• Two major medical groups are shifting their positions on gender-affirming care for young people

• Plus more LGBTQ news in a quick 10-min listen.

Florida Tries To Erase Pulse Nightclub Memorial Crosswalk + More LGBTQ News



In this week’s episode of The Randy Report podcast: The Florida Department of Transportation erased the Pulse Nightclub memorial rainbow crosswalk in the middle of the night. Plus... 

 • An appeals court has ruled that West Texas A&M University’s ban on drag shows is likely to be unconstitutional 

 • A trans woman has been found guilty of “sexual assault” after not revealing her gender identity to a male sexual partner 

 • And the new Netflix series “BOOTS” is an offbeat comedic drama series following a closeted young man and his best friend through U.S. Marines boot camp (photo)

 All that and more in this episode of The Randy Report.

Podcast: New Web Series 'The Nature Of Us' + More LGBTQ News



In this week's episode of The Randy Report podcast: 

• The enchanting new web series "The Nature Of Us" follows two young gays fresh out of high school, looking for a sign to lead them to what comes next. 

 • The Air Force has reversed on an option for transgender military service members to take early retirement, opting instead to force them out with no retirement benefits

 • The U.S. Supreme Court has been formally asked to reconsider its 2015 ruling that made same-sex marriage legal nationwide
